Inclusion probabilities


Description

Computes the first-order inclusion probabilities from a vector of positive numbers (for a probability proportional-to-size sampling design).

Usage

inclusionprobabilities(a,n)

Arguments

a

vector of positive numbers.

n

sample size.

See Also

Examples

############
## Example 1
############
# a vector of positive numbers
a=1:20
# computation of the inclusion probabilities for a sample size n=12
pik=inclusionprobabilities(a,12)
pik
############
## Example 2
############
# Computation of the inclusion probabilities proportional to the number 
# of inhabitants in each municipality of the Belgian database.
data(belgianmunicipalities)
pik=inclusionprobabilities(belgianmunicipalities$Tot04,200)
# the first-order inclusion probabilities for each municipality
data.frame(pik=pik,name=belgianmunicipalities$Commune)
# the inclusion probability sum is equal to the sample size
sum(pik)
